Statements 2 and 3 are correct, while Statement 1 is incorrect.Structural Breakdown: He leaves Dehra after only two weeks.
At Deoli, he finds a new stationmaster as the previous one was transferred.
Historical/Related Context: The transfer acts as a narrative roadblock, severing his link to finding the girl.
Causal Reasoning: Statement 1 is incorrect because the text explicitly states his grandmother was "not pleased" with his visit because he cut it short.
